fjendtlig

Danish

Etymology

Derived from Middle Low German vīentlik, from vient + -lik, merged with Danish fjende and -lig, replacing Old Norse fjándligr. Cognate with Swedish fientlig, Norwegian Bokmål fiendtlig and Norwegian Nynorsk fiendtleg.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[ˈfjend̥li], [ˈfjɛnd̥li]

Adjective

fjendtlig (neuter fjendtligt, plural and definite singular attributive fjendtlige, comparative fjendtligere, superlative (predicative) fjendtligst, superlative (attributive) fjendtligste)

  1. hostile
